#44fb04 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#44fb04 is composed of 26.7% red, 98.4%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 104.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 50%. #44fb04 color hex could be obtained by blending #88ff08 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#44fb04

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#051300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#44fb04

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d857a is the less saturated color, while #44fb04 is the most saturated one.
